Summary Explanation/Background

THE FINANCE AND ADMINISTRATIVE SERVICES DEPARTMENT AND THE ACCOUNTING DIVISION RECOMMEND APPROVAL OF THE ABOVE MOTION.

 

Chapter 218, Florida Statutes, and Broward County Code of Ordinances, Chapter 1, Section 1-51.6, provide for the timely payment of a vendor's proper invoice(s) and provide for interest on past due payments. Chapter 218, Florida Statutes, provides that amounts are due 45 days after receipt of a proper invoice, while the Broward County Ordinance is more restrictive, providing for a 30-day payment period. Payments made after the 30-day period are past due and, therefore, subject to interest at 1% per month.

 

For the Fiscal Year ending September 30, 2024, the County made one interest payment of $1,079.55. The Annual Prompt Payment Report is attached as Exhibit 1.
